What's your weekly feeding routines? Empty What's your weekly feeding routines?

Post by damo2904 Tue 25 May 2010 - 18:22

Just interested to know everyones feeding routines for their bettas. I keep chopping & changing mine & am trying to design a weekly feeding routine that's healthy for my bettas & gives them all there nutrition.

What's your weekly feeding routines? Empty Re: What's your weekly feeding routines?

Post by Irish_Lass Tue 25 May 2010 - 21:05

Monday - pellets
Tuesday - pellets
Wednesday - brine shrimp
Thursday - pellets
Friday - blood worms
Saturday - pea
Sunday - starve day (normally)

What's your weekly feeding routines? Empty Re: What's your weekly feeding routines?

Post by silverrabbit Fri 28 May 2010 - 12:59

I feed mine twice a day with pellets (3 pellets morning and eve), but on days of frozen/live food, they just get that once, no pellets.

If it's frozen BW, I give them 3 each as they're quite big. Live I tend to give a few more as they are teeny. They get about 4/5 brineshrimp when I give them those
